Lentil Curry

I love a good curry! I love it even more when it is easy for a week night meal. This recipe is one of my favorites, and it takes about 30 minutes to make.

Ingredients

  • 1 Medium Onion
  • 1 Large Carrot
  • 1 Medium Sweet Potato
  • 3 Cloves of Garlic
  • 1 Inch Fresh Ginger
  • 1 Cup Lentils (I like using green for this recipe)
  • 3 Tbsp Curry Powder
  • 2 Tbsp Cumin
  • 1 1/2 tsp Turmeric
  • 1 tsp red chili flakes
  • 4 cups vegetable broth
  • 1 Can Full Fat Coconut Milk

Directions

  1. Chop onion, carrot, and sweet potato. Heat on in over medium for 3-5 minutes.
  2. Stir in grated ginger, garlic, curry powder, cumin, and turmeric. Heat for 2-3 minutes.
  3. Add vegetable broth and lentils.
  4. Cook over medium for 20 minutes to cook lentils.
  5. Add coconut milk, and simmer until desired thickness (generally 10 more minutes).
  6. Serve over rice.
